Built in 1962 for the #Seattle World's Fair, the observation tower known as the #Space #Needle is an emblem of the city's skyline. It stands 605 feet high. From its observation deck, my wife and I look out over the city. To the west is #Puget #Sound and the harbor. To the southeast stands majestically the snow-capped #Mount #Ranier. #Lake #Washington can be seen when looking east. On its eastern shore is the 66,00 square foot mansion of #Microsoft founder #Bill #Gates.
